Fashion / ShowKenzo Womenswear S/S10Like so many collections, Antonio Marras took Kenzo on a journey.ShareLink copied ✔️October 8, 2009FashionShowTextDazed DigitalKenzo Womenswear S/S10 Marras once again mined the Kenzo design DNA of fabric sensibility with this collection where a depth of fabrics are controlled within the palette and the semi-safari, semi-resort-esque theme. The travel theme only really came into its own towards the end when a group of models wearing Sahara desert clothes filed out in loosely shaped casual jumpsuits with matching turbans.Photography by Brice Dossin Escape the algorithm!
